Intel Core i3 1115G4 vs AMD Ryzen 9 7945HX

We compared two laptop CPUs: Intel Core i3 1115G4 with 2 cores 1.7GHz and AMD Ryzen 9 7945HX with 16 cores 2.5G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Core i3 1115G4 's Advantages
Better graphics card performance
Higher specification of memory (LPDDR4X-3733 vs DDR5-5200)
Higher base frequency (3.0GHz vs 2.5GHz)
Lower TDP (12W vs 55W)
AMD Ryzen 9 7945HX 's Advantages
Released 2 years and 4 months late
Larger memory bandwidth (83.2GB/s vs 51.2GB/s)
Newer PCIe version (5.0 vs 4.0)
Larger L3 cache size (64MB vs 6MB)
